Vinyl

A vinyl window replacement cost is determined by a variety factors. These include the characteristics of the window, the type of frame, the glass and the condition of the original window frame. Vinyl windows typically last between 20 to 40 years, but they may last less in extremely sunny areas. The price of a new window is also dependent on the overall quality and replacement window glass the type of installation. Moreover, the cost of replacing one window will be higher than the cost of installing new windows in the same space.

The cost of vinyl windows is different, according to the manufacturer. The cost for a double-hung window is approximately $200-$450. It’s dependent on the style you pick. Single-hung windows are much easier to clean than double-hung windows due to the fact that they have only one sash. Cleaning single-hung windows requires you to use a ladder to get to the window. Without installation, a moderate replacement for a double-hung window can cost between $100 and $450.

A replacement window made of vinyl could cost as low as $100-$650, with the labor cost included. A window can take about 35 minutes to install. Before installing the new window, professional installers will do all the preparation work. They will then remove the old window, and then install the new one. The installation is fast also, as the new window is able to be put exactly in the same space. The cost will depend on the size and style of window, and also on its energy efficiency.

Windows that are energy efficient

Based on the location local utility companies, as well as manufacturers of windows may offer rebates and incentives for installing energy efficient windows. These programs typically cover a range of window styles and help homeowners save anywhere from $125 to $465 annually in energy costs. Additionally window manufacturers and retailers could offer rebates on replacement windows during certain seasons and promotional times.
